Transaction 856c380d789650a9d468343e12561b0ef4f690c91fe4968d33f560841df175fd

1 Input
2 Outputs
  • 856c380d789650a9d468343e12561b0ef4f690c91fe4968d33f560841df175fd:0
  • value  308766284
    address  2NBMEXFNra7AeVusAtRgDDM9k1hhDbfvH49
  • 856c380d789650a9d468343e12561b0ef4f690c91fe4968d33f560841df175fd:1
  • value  232345920767
    address  n3nUELz3WbNXZxFJ6f3CVGGXM3nbse1DfX